游戏规则:键盘上下左右键控制飞机移动游戏展示图片:源码:第一个py命名为:plane_main.pyimportpygamefromplane_spritesimport*classPlaneGame(object):#"""飞机大战主游戏"""def__init__(self):print("游戏初始化...")#1.创建游戏窗口,宽度x和高度y,常量SCREEN_RECT=pygame.Rect(0,0,480,700),SCREEN_RECT.size=(480,700)self.screen=pygame.display.set_mode(SCREEN_RECT.size)#2.创建游
9月1日消息,研究机构Statcounter发布了2023年9月报告,揭示了有关浏览器的最新统计数据。在所有平台中:Chrome 在8月凭借63.56%的全球份额排名第一,相比上个月63.55%的市场份额上升0.01个百分点。Safari 在8月凭借19.85%的全球份额排名第二,相比上个月19.95%的市场份额下降0.10个百分点。Edge 在8月凭借5.43%的全球份额排名第三,相比上个月5.14%的市场份额上升0.29个百分点。Firefox 在8月凭借2.94%的全球份额排名第四,相比上个月2.79%的市场份额上升0.15个百分点。Opera、三星浏览器、UC浏览器等瓜分了剩余市场份额
Rust实现的飞机游戏简介一个使用bevy引擎制作的飞机游戏。原视频教程地址,github地址。因为bevy已经升级到0.10.1了,所以重新做一遍。顺带手出个教程。下面是做的部分变动:将激光以及玩家的移动模块进行了拆分。新增了背景图片。新增了游戏状态管理Welcome/InGame/Paused。新增了声音播放模块。新增了游戏记分板。通过左右方向键进行控制,使用空格发射激光。按P暂停游戏,按S恢复游戏。更新后的GitHub地址代码结构·├──assets/│ ├──audios/│ ├──images/├──src/│ ├──enemy/│ │ ├──formation.rs│ │
关于iVX,前面已经写过两篇文章了,感兴趣的同学可以去看我前面两篇文章:[传送门]云原生IDE:iVX1、iVX的系统架构1.1举一个例子1.2iVX前端技术框架1.3后台技术框架2、创建飞机大战2.1效果图2.2创建流程写在后面的话1、iVX的系统架构很多朋友还是会在后台问iVX的系统架构是什么。这里我就给大家先再简单详细的介绍一下!~一个iVX应用,主要由两个部分构成,前台部分和后台部分:前台部分,对应前端应用程序,负责客户端界面的展示与交互。在iVX中,前端程序支持多种类型,包括web应用,小程序,原生app,与windowsexe应用。在运行时,每个用户都会在本地客户端下载一份前端程序
好家伙,我的包终于开发完啦 欢迎使用胖虎的飞机大战包!!为你的主页添加色彩这是一个有趣的网页小游戏包,使用canvas和js开发使用ES6模块化开发效果图如下: (觉得图片太sb的可以自己改)代码已开源!!Git:https://gitee.com/tang-and-han-dynasties/panghu-planebattle-esm.gitNPM:panghu-planebattle-esm-npm(npmjs.com) 来我们来按照(我给的)文档来试一遍能不能成功导入这个游戏 (这tm要是失败就尴尬了) 1.开一个文件夹新建一个vue项目不会的来看这一篇博客第六十八篇:vue-cli新
js打飞机程序,飞机大战知识点包含了JavaScript面向过程的全部知识点,包括变量、运算符、判断、循环、数组、自定义函数、系统函数、事件等。讲解了JavaScript编程语言制作游戏界面,添加游戏控制、制作元素动画、制作多元素场景,添加碰撞功能、制作精灵动画等功能源码如下:html://8x8x飞机大战Document*{margin:0px;padding:0px;}#main{display:flex;justify-content:center;align-items:center;position:relative;width:600px;height:900px;margin:0
先来一波效果图 来看看如何设计游戏架构importsysimportpygameclassBaseSprite(pygame.sprite.Sprite):def__init__(self,name):super().__init__()self.image=pygame.image.load(name)self.rect=self.image.get_rect()classAnimateSprite(BaseSprite):def__init__(self,default_name,names):super().__init__(default_name)self.images=[pyga
好家伙, 代码已开源Git:https://gitee.com/tang-and-han-dynasties/panghu-planebattle-esm.gitNPM:panghu-planebattle-esm-npm(npmjs.com) 现在,比如说,我用Vue写好了个人博客主页的前端我想在这个主页里面加点东西,让我的博客更缤纷多彩一点我想在他的主页里面塞个小游戏,他会怎么做 1.思考步骤如下:第一步:去网上找个小游戏的资源,将这个包下载到本地,诶,正好发现有个飞机大战panghu-planebattle-modular 小游戏开发好了我可以直接下载,或者通过npm安装npminsta
系列文章目录·使用定时器添加敌机·设计Enemy类前言昨天因为有事,所以没有及时更新一、使用定时器添加敌机游戏启动后,每隔一秒会出现一架敌机每架敌机向屏幕下方飞行,飞行速度各不相同每架敌机出现的水平位置也不尽相同当敌机从屏幕飞出,不会再飞回屏幕中1.1 定时器·在Python中,可以使用pygame.time.set_timer()来添加定时器·所谓的定时器,就是每隔一段时间,去执行一些动作 代码:set_timer(eventid,milliseconds)->None·set_timer可以创建一个事件·可以在游戏循环的事件监听方法中捕获到该事件·第1个参数事件代码需要基于常量pyga
近日,清华大学新闻与传播学院沈阳团队发布《大语言模型综合性能评估报告》(下文简称“报告”),报告显示百度文心一言在三大维度20项指标中综合评分国内第一,超越ChatGPT,其中中文语义理解排名第一,部分中文能力超越GPT-4。清华大学新闻与传播学院教授、博士生导师沈阳表示:“今年3月,百度在全球大型科技公司中率先发布了大语言模型文心一言,让中国第一时间参与到世界前沿科技竞争中。我们在这次评测中也看到了文心一言各方面能力的进步,特别是在中文语义理解方面,表现惊艳。国产大模型的快速发展,让技术落地更可期。”据了解,报告本次评估选取了GPT-4、ChatGPT3.5、文心一言、通义千问、讯飞星火、C